摘要
目的:观察凋亡调节蛋白的表达与脑膜瘤级别、复发的关系。方法:用LSAB免疫组织化学方法对80例脑膜瘤细胞中凋亡调节蛋白BCL-2、Bax和Bcl-XL的表达进行分析。结果:恶性组BCL-2瘤蛋白阳性率(88%)明显高于良性组(37%)(P<0.05)。分别比较良性组、非典型组和恶性组中Bax、BCL-XL癌蛋白表达阳性率,无显著差异(P>0.05)。而BCL-2+BCL-XL/Bax与脑膜瘤级别有统计学相关性(P<0.01)。非复发组、复发组首次手术组、再次复发组中BCL-2、Bax和Bcl-XL癌蛋白阳性率两两比较均无显著性差异(P>0.05)。结论:BCL-2、Bax和Bcl-XL在脑膜瘤发生中起调节作用,BCL-2+BCL-XL/Bax是脑膜瘤生物学行为的有效检测法。
Objective: To explore the relationship between expression of apoptosis-modulating proteins and histopathological grade and recurrence in meningioma. Methods: Immunohistochemistry method (LSAB) was used to detect the expression of BCL-2, Bax and BcI-XL, in 80 cases of meningioma including benign group (38cases), atypical group (26cases) and malignant group(16cases). 48 cases of selected whole materials were classified as recurrence (16 cases) and non-recurrence (22 cases). Results: Expression of BCL 2 oncoprotein positive in malignant group (88%) was significantly higher than benign group (37%) (P〈0.05). The expression of Bax and BCL XL oncoprotein positive in benign, atypical and maligant rneningiomas were not significant different (P〉0.05). But BCL-2+ BCL-XL/Bax was associated statistically with meningioma grade (P〈0.01). The expression of BCL-2 and Bax,BCL-XL oncoprotein positive in non-recurrent, initially resected recurrent and recurrent meningiomas, were not significant differenl (P〉0.05). Conclusion: BCL-2, Bax and Bcl-XL might play important roles in meningioma and BCL-2 + BCL-XL/Bax was useful parameters for estimating of biological behavior of meningiomas.
